    The Strata program's mission is to provide geospatial visualization services (GVS) that facilitate access to GEOINT data and products in an online, on-demand environment to agencies across the Federal Government. The GVS suite of services are provided to the community in various formats to allow integration across a wide variety of client technologies and applications. Strata also provides applications that can be used to visualize GEOINT as well as additional utilities & technologies that aid in visualization.

    Headquartered in Bethesda, Maryland, Lockheed Martin is a global security and aerospace company that employs approximately 125,000 people worldwide and is principally engaged in the research, design, development, manufacture, integration and sustainment of advanced technology systems, products and services.
